Navigating the Perils of the Pixelated Pavement
The primary challenge in this game, and its defining characteristic, is the constant threat posed by oncoming traffic. Vehicles of various types and speeds relentlessly traverse the screen, demanding quick reactions from the player. Successful navigation isn’t simply about avoiding collisions; it’s about seizing opportunities to collect coins scattered along the road. These coins aren't merely cosmetic additions; they serve as a crucial component of the scoring system. The more coins collected during a successful crossing, the higher the player’s final score will be, fueling a desire for repeated playthroughs and a constant push for improvement. Strategic risk assessment is key – is that extra coin worth potentially dodging a faster vehicle?
The difficulty curve is cleverly designed. Initially, the traffic flow is relatively manageable, allowing players to acclimate to the controls and timing. As the game progresses, the speed and frequency of vehicles increase dramatically, introducing a heightened sense of urgency. Mastering the timing of the chicken's movements becomes paramount for survival. Different game modes or power-ups could further enhance the experience, potentially offering temporary invincibility or slowing down time. The core loop of risk, reward, and repetition is what keeps players engaged and striving to achieve higher scores.
Optimizing Your Crossing Strategy
While the game appears to rely heavily on reflexes, a degree of strategic planning can significantly improve a player’s performance. Observing traffic patterns is crucial. Players can learn to anticipate the gaps between vehicles and time their movements accordingly. Furthermore, understanding the speed variations of different vehicle types is essential. A slow-moving truck presents a different challenge than a speeding sports car. Some versions of the game introduce varying road widths or obstacles, adding another layer of complexity to the crossing process. Recognizing and adapting to these changes can give players a competitive edge.
Utilizing the collected coins effectively is also key. Many iterations of this genre allow players to unlock new chicken skins or other cosmetic enhancements. These additions provide a sense of progression and personalization, incentivizing players to continue striving for higher scores and amass larger coin totals. The feeling of accomplishment derived from unlocking a new character or visual element amplifies the overall enjoyment of the game. Furthermore, this element of customization fosters a sense of investment in the gameplay experience.
| Vehicle Type | Speed | Difficulty Factor |
|---|---|---|
| Sedan | Moderate | 2/5 |
| Truck | Slow | 1/5 |
| Sports Car | Fast | 4/5 |
| Motorcycle | Variable | 3/5 |
The table above illustrates how different vehicle types contribute to the overall difficulty. Understanding these distinctions allows players to prioritize their avoidance strategies and maximize their chances of a successful crossing.
The Psychology Behind the Addictive Gameplay
The enduring popularity of games like chickenroad stems from their ability to tap into fundamental psychological principles. The simple, repetitive nature of the gameplay creates a sense of flow, where players become fully immersed in the task at hand. The constant stream of challenges and rewards activates the brain’s dopamine system, triggering feelings of pleasure and satisfaction. This positive reinforcement loop encourages players to continue playing, even in the face of repeated failures. Moreover, the game’s inherent competitiveness – the desire to beat one’s own high score or outperform friends – further fuels engagement.
The sense of control, even within a highly chaotic environment, is another key element. Players feel empowered by their ability to influence the outcome of each crossing, even if only marginally. The instant feedback provided by the game – whether it’s a successful traversal or a disastrous collision – allows players to quickly learn from their mistakes and refine their strategies. This continuous cycle of learning and adaptation contributes to a sense of mastery and accomplishment. Beyond the gameplay itself, the game's easily-digestible nature makes it perfect for short bursts of play during downtime, further enhancing its accessibility and appeal.
